The IT Department at Stockholm University consists of approximately 120 employees who have overall responsibility for Sweden's largest university's IT environment. This includes developing, managing, deploying, and monitoring platforms, systems, and services that support academics, education, research, and administration. Responsibilities As a support technician, you will be part of our team responsible for the university's IT support. The team has high technical competence and there is great variety in the cases we handle. Here are some examples of what Support handles: staffing phone support during business hours handling incoming tickets via a ticket management system providing support and service to employees and students documenting, updating/maintaining, and publishing support documentation answering common questions that arise in a larger IT environment. We work in teams with collaboration as our guiding principle, and we want you to share the same approach to collaboration and knowledge sharing, working together toward established goals. You will also participate in efforts to increase the competence of the organization's employees as we bring our knowledge closer to our users. Qualifications We are looking for you who have: completed secondary education previous experience working with technical support good knowledge of TCP/IP and DHCP management very good knowledge of different operating systems such as Windows, macOS, Android, and iOS very good knowledge of Swedish and English, both spoken and written good experience working with ticket management systems experience with knowledge management, for example writing and managing user guides experience working with telephony and case handling systems. Meritorious: experience with Jamf MDM, Intune, and/or SCCM experience with Network Administration experience with Cisco IOS or equivalent.
